Provisional Rules on Management of Individual Credit Information Database

 

Chapter I     General Provisions

 

Article 1  These rules are formulated to safeguard the financial stability, prevent and mitigate credit risks of commercial banks, promote development of individual credit business and ensure the secure and legitimate use of personal credit information, according to the Law of The People´s Republic of China on The People´s Bank of China.

 

Article 2  The People´s Bank of China is responsible for organizing the establishment of individual credit information database (the database hereinafter), launching the credit information service center, maintaining and administering the database´s operation on daily basis.

 

Article 3  The database is to collect, process and store the individual credit information, providing credit information report to commercial banks and individuals on demand, providing information for monetary policy decisions, financial supervision and other activities permitted by rules and regulations.

 

Article 4  Individual credit information in these rules includes basic information, credit transaction information and other information representing the personal creditworthiness.

 

Basic information of the individual borrower refers to the identity, profession and residence of a natural person. Credit transaction information refers to track records of a natural person´s transaction in credit related activities, including personal loans, credit card or quasi-credit card and guarantee business. Other information representing personal creditworthiness refers to relevant information representing personal creditworthiness other than the credit transaction information.

 

Article 5  The People´s Bank of China, commercial banks and their staff shall keep the confidentiality of personal information they obtained from their business.

 

Chapter II    Reporting and Processing

 

Article 6  Commercial banks shall report to the database on an accurate, complete and timely basis in compliance with the standards and requirements on the database set by the People´s Bank of China.

 

Article 7  Commercial banks shall not provide any individual credit information to any individual credit information databases that are established without the approval of the credit information authorities or any unauthorized, but ex facto database of any form. 

 

Article 8  Credit information service center shall put in place comprehensive rules and regulations and adopt advanced techniques to ensure the security of the individual credit information.

 

Article 9  In need of producing credit reference report, credit information service center may process and keep the personal information reported by commercial banks as it is. Any unauthorized modification of the original data is prohibited.

 

Article 10            When deeming any information reported by relevant commercial banks as suspicious, credit information service center shall issue a timely re-examination request to those reporting commercial banks according to procedures set by relevant rules.

 

Commercial banks shall reply to the request within 5 business days from the receipt of the request.

 

Article 11              When commercial banks find their individual credit information reported to the credit information service center inaccurate, they shall report immediately to the center. The credit information service center shall correct the report right after it receives the correction request.

 

Chapter III  Information Access

 

Article 12            Commercial banks may access the database when conducting the following businesses:

(1)   Reviewing the application for personal loans;

(2)   Reviewing the application for personal credit card or quasi-credit card;

(3)   Reviewing the guarantee with an individual as the guarantor;

(4)   Post-approval risk management of personal loans already disbursed;

(5)   Reviewing the application for credit or approval of a guarantee by a legal person or other institutions, when an examination of creditworthiness of its legal representative and the lender is required.

 

Article 13            Commercial banks´ access to the personal credit information report shall be authorized by the person involved in written forms. Written authorization may be obtained by adding relevant provisions in the applications for loans, credit cards, quasi-credit cards and guarantees.

 

Article 14            Commercial banks shall set up rules on internal authorization system to regulate access to credit information report for the purpose of conducting post-loan risk management, and relevant procedures for accessibility control.

 

Article 15            Credit information service center may charge on the access to a person´s credit information report according to his or her application.

 

Credit information service center shall set up relevant procedures to confirm the identity of the applicant.

 

Chapter IV  Dispute Resolution

 

Article 16             If an individual believes there are errors in information contained in his or her credit information report (disputable information hereinafter), he or she may submit a dispute application in written form directly to the center or through credit information units of local branches of the PBC.

 

The credit information units shall forward the application to the credit information service center within 2 business days from the receipt of the application.

 

Article 17            Credit information service center shall conduct an internal re-examination within 2 business days from the receipt of the dispute application.

 

If disputable information is found attributable to the processing of information in the personal credit information database, the credit information service center shall make prompt corrections and check the problems existing in the procedures and operational rules of database processing.

 

Article 18            If the credit information center finds no problem in the processing of information in the database after re-examination, it shall notice in written form the commercial banks providing the information to re-examine the data.

 

Article 19            Commercial banks shall reply in written form to the re-examination request of the credit information service center within 10 business days from the receipt of the notice. If errors do exist in the disputable information, commercial banks shall take the following remedial measures:

(1)   Report to the credit information service center the corrected information;

(2)   Check the procedures of reporting the individual credit information;

(3)   Examine other personal information reported thereafter and report corrections if errors are found.

 

Article 20            Credit information service center may correct the errors within 2 business days after receiving corrected information reported by commercial banks.

 

In the case that errors could not be corrected immediately due to technical reasons, the credit information service center shall mark the disputable information to distinguish it from other disputable information.

 

Article 21            Credit information service center shall not modify relevant individual credit information as requested by the applicant if no errors are found in the disputed information.

 

Article 22            Credit information service center shall reply in written form directly to the applicant or to the credit information units of the PBC local branch that has forwarded the dispute application within 15 business days from the receipt of the application. If there are corrections of the disputable information, the credit information service center shall provide the corrected credit information report as well.

 

When errors do exist in the disputable information but may not be corrected immediately due to technical reasons, credit information service center shall make specific explanations in its written reply and provide the corrected credit information report after the correction is done.

 

Article 23            Credit information units of local PBC branches that forward the dispute application shall transfer the written reply and corrected credit information report sent by the credit information service center to the applicant within 2 business days from the receipt of the application.

 

Article 24            When disputable information are not verifiable, the credit information service center shall allow the dispute applicant to add a personal commentary of no more than 100 words to the relevant disputed information. The personal commentary shall not include any information unrelated to the disputed information and the applicant shall be accountable for the authenticity of the personal commentary.

 

Credit information service center shall well keep the original file of the personal commentary and include it in the credit information report of the applicant.

 

Article 25            Credit information service center shall mark the information that is still in dispute resolution process.

 

Chapter V Security Management

 

Article 26            Commercial banks shall, in accordance with relevant regulations issued by the People´s Bank of China, formulate internal rules and operating procedures regarding the reporting, enquiry and use of credit information as well as dispute settlement and security management. These rules and procedures shall be filed with the People´s Bank of China.

 

Article 27            Commercial banks shall establish user management systems, clearly defining the respective responsibilities of the system administrator, data provider and information enquirer, and relevant operating procedures.

 

The positions of system administrator, data provider and information enquirer shall be filled by three different persons.

 

Article 28     The system administrator shall, according to the operating procedures, open user accounts for the authorized persons, and may not directly access credit information of the individuals.

 

The system administrator shall enhance daily management on the same-level information enquirer and data provider as well as the lower-level system administrator. The information enquiry account shall be terminated immediately if the staff managing the enquiry account leaves his or her post.

 

Article 29   The system administrator, data provider and information enquirer shall be filed with the credit information units of the People´s Bank of China and the credit information service center.

 

In the case of any changes with regard to the above-mentioned staff, the commercial banks shall, within two business days after the change, file with the credit information units of the People´s Bank of China and the credit information service center.
